Google has recently introduced Gemini 2.5 Pro, its most
advanced AI model to date, positioning it as a significant leap in artificial
intelligence capabilities. Sundar Pichai, CEO of
Google, described it as a "state-of-the-art thinking model,"
emphasizing its superior performance in reasoning, coding, and multimodal tasks
.
Key Features of Gemini 2.5 Pro
·
Advanced
Reasoning and Coding: Gemini 2.5 Pro excels in
complex reasoning tasks and demonstrates enhanced coding abilities,
outperforming previous models in various benchmarks .
·
Multimodal Capabilities: The model integrates information from multiple sources,
including text, audio, images, and video, enabling more comprehensive and
context-aware responses .
·
High Performance Benchmarks: It leads in several industry benchmarks, such as the Humanity’s
Last Exam and AIME 2025, showcasing its prowess in science and math.
·
Developer
Tools: Gemini 2.5 Pro supports up to 1 million
context tokens and is available for developers through Google AI Studio and
Vertex AI, facilitating the creation of advanced applications .
·
Availability
and Access
Gemini 2.5 Pro is
currently accessible to Gemini Advanced users via Google AI Studio. Google plans to expand its availability to Vertex AI users in
the coming weeks.
